Embodiment 1

[0054] Hangzhou Baoankang Biotechnology Co., Ltd. screened out a subtilis Bacillus paralicheniformis CGMCC №.17375, which is a new strain.

[0055] The fermentation process is as follows:

[0056] (1) Primary slant culture of Bacillus paralicheniformis CGMCC №.17375

[0057] The original strain obtained by screening is inoculated on the inclined surface of the first-level test tube, and cultivated at 37 ° C for 2-4 days. The medium formula is: beef extract 0.5-1%, peptone 1-2%, sodium chloride 0.5-1%, agar Powder 1.2-1.6%, adjust pH to 7.0-7.2.

[0058] (2) Secondary slant culture of Bacillus paralicheniformis CGMCC No. 17375

[0059] The first-stage test tube slanted seeds obtained in step (1) were inoculated in batches onto the slanted surface of the second-stage eggplant-shaped culture flask, cultured at 37°C for 2-4 days, and placed in a refrigerator at 4°C for 24 hours. Embodiment 3

[0074] Animal test analysis is carried out to the solid fermentation product obtained in step (3) of Example 1:

[0075] The experiment randomly selected 100 healthy 24-week-old laying hens with similar body weight, and randomly assigned 50 each to the control group and the experimental group, and added 150 g / t Bacillus paralicheniformis CGMCC №.17375 solid to the diet of the experimental group. Fermentation products, the control group was fed normally. The whole experimental feeding cycle was 42d.

[0076] The experimental results are as follows:

[0077] (1) Adding Bacillus paralicheniformis CGMCC №.17375 solid fermentation product to the diet can deepen the color of eggshells, improve the smoothness of eggshells, enhance the strength of eggshells, and reduce the rate of broken eggs.

[0078] (2) Increase the egg production rate and reduce the feed-to-egg ratio.

Abstract

The invention provides a bacillus subtilis strain and application thereof. The preservation number of the Bacillus paralicheniformis strain is CGMCC No. 17375. It has a wide range of applications, including the preparation of livestock and poultry feed and antibacterial drugs. Fermentation products added to the feed have good effects on the production performance of laying hens, the growth of weaned piglets and the improvement of animal immunity.

technical field [0001] The invention relates to the field of microbiology, in particular to a Bacillus subtilis strain and its application. Background technique [0002] my country is the world's largest producer and user of antibiotics, and is also the hardest hit area for antibiotic abuse and bacterial resistance. In the fields of food, medicine, livestock and poultry, crops, etc., problems such as overuse of antibiotics, excessive use of antibiotics and antibiotic residues are not uncommon. Especially in the field of animal husbandry, antibiotics have the functions of preventing and treating diseases, promoting growth, and saving nutrition. Farmers generally use antibiotics in preventive medicine, disease treatment, feed addition and other links. At present, about half of the antibiotics in my country are commonly used as feed additives in the livestock and poultry breeding industry every year.
